Vincent Ingala - Can't Stop Now

Well guys, it's been awhile since I posted a review about a new CD. Just listened to the new Vincent Ingala. HOLY COW does this kid have talent. If you liked his first, you'll love this one. Packed with original cuts, and not a throwaway in the bunch. Guest appearances by Jonathan Fritzen and Gregg Karukas. Just terrific. Cover to cover, one of the best CDs I can recall in recent memory. An instant classic for me. Keep it coming, Vincent! You CAN'T STOP NOW. You ARE the present and future of this format.
